abstract | PURPOSE: To provide a herbicide effective to various weeds, especially to annual gramineous weeds, and harmless to rice plant and corn, by using a halogen-substituted benzylamine compound amide derivative of a specific α, β-unsaturated carboxylic acid as an active component. n CONSTITUTION: The objective herbicide contains one or more α, β-unsaturated carboxylic acid amide derivatives of formula [X is H, halogen or cyano; Y is halogen, nitro or cyano; Z is bond between N and C or 1W15C alkylene (which may contain O or S in the alkylene chain or at the chain end); R 1 is aliphatic hydrocarbon group: R 2 is H, halogen or 1W7C hydrocarbon group; R 3 is H or 1W10C hydrocarbon group; m is 0W5] (e.g. the compound of formula II), as active component. The compound of formula I can be prepared economically in an industrial scale and has excellent safety. The herbicide is soluble in water as well as oil, and exhibits excellent rapid activity especially by foliar treatment. n COPYRIGHT: (C)1985,JPO&Japio |
